School district increases safety and reduces its carbon footprint. Rock Hill Schools deployed Axis low light surveillance cameras for a “campus blackout” strategy to deter vandalism and save energy. Case study Organization: Rock Hill Schools Location: Rock Hill, South Carolina, USA Industry segment: Education Application: Campus safety and security, sustainability Mission Rock Hill Schools was looking to upgrade its video surveillance system while aligning with its efforts to reduce energy consumption. Sustainability is an important part of the overall strategy at Rock Hill because it not only saves taxpayer money, but also reduces the school system’s carbon footprint.
